Since many ecological interactions (such as competition, predation, parasitism and facilitation) occur at the individual level, the ability to describe changes in the trait structure of a community may afford insight into trait dynamics and their consequences for larger scale ecosystem processes (Hillebrand & Matthiessen 2009; Reiss et al.Eventually, over 150 years, the forest will reach its equilibrium point and resemble the community before the fire. This equilibrium state is referred to as the climax community, which will remain until the next disturbance. The climax community is typically characteristic of a given climate and geology.Establish consistency and transparency in your engagement, fostering trust for current initiatives and future endeavors. First and foremost, community is not a place, a building, or an organization; nor is it an exchange of information over the Internet. Community is both a feeling and a set of relationships among people. People form and maintain communities to meet common needs. Members of a community have a sense of trust, belonging, safety ...

Describe ecological succession, and explain how it relates to the concept ...Jul 1, 2021 · Solutions to community problems have two major flavors: political action and direct action. Political action is the process of pushing governments and firms to address a problem. For example, pushing state government to help phase out air pollution in a city. Community dynamics are the changes in community structure and composition over time. Sometimes these changes are induced by environmental disturbances such as volcanoes, earthquakes, storms, fires, and climate change. Communities with a stable structure are said to be at equilibrium.
